This option will set the horizontal shift to exactly the values specified, ignoring any shifts set previously in this dialog or in the Qimera Static Horizontal Shift Tool. This option will add the specified values to the horizontal shift of each file individually. This option will clear the static horizontal shift entirely, setting it to zero and disabling its use in the Processing Settings Dialog. If selected, the adjustment will be applied to all raw sonar files in that surface. Further entries appear for each dynamic surface in the project.If selected, the adjustment will be applied to those files and only those files, regardless of which dynamic surfaces they are used in. The Qimera Static Horizontal Shift Tool is expected to be the primary interface for setting horizontal shifts, but this tool is provided for those needing finer grained or more explicit control over their shifts. This dialog is used to clear, set or change the static horizontal shift that is to be applied to a selection of files. Adjust Static Horizontal Shift option from the Tools→Dynamic Surface Shifts menu in the Main Menu bar.
